HEAPY is seeking a Senior Commissioning/Optimization Engineer or Administrator to join our Colleague First culture. You’ll be empowered to do meaningful work, develop lasting relationships, and be part of a team where your ideas, growth, and authentic self are truly valued.
The Senior Commissioning/Optimization Engineer or Administrator performs a variety of assignments related to Energy Assessment, Energy Conservation, Facility Optimization, Energy Studies, Measurement Verification, Monitoring-based Commissioning, and Commissioning/Validation projects while fostering a collaborative approach to all activities and working effectively with other practice colleagues.

- Engages in energy studies, including audits and analysis of existing and new building systems (HVAC, lighting, envelope, etc.).
- Performs system installation, verification, and functional performance testing.
- Performs onsite validation and review of equipment and controls to identify proper operation and/or opportunities to improve performance.
- Prepares energy calculations, utility rate structures, testing procedures, plans, or reports involving HVAC, lighting, standby power, and other energy-consuming or producing equipment, components, or systems.
- Verifies that owners’ project requirements are met from project design through operations.
- Leads by example in hitting client deadlines and performing multiple responsibilities simultaneously.
- Leverages MEP system knowledge to identify and quantify energy conservation measures (ECMs), working with design teams to recommend efficiency improvements.
- Reviews and provides feedback on energy models that simulate building performance and energy usage, ensuring compliance with measurement and verification standards.
- Mentors and supports colleagues in their technical development and professional growth at the request of the Operations Manager or Practice Technical Leader.
- Leads clients’ engagements by translating technical findings into meaningful recommendations, project scopes, and business cases.
- Performs life cycle cost analyses and evaluates project cash flow and incentive opportunities, preparing clear, visually compelling reports and presentations for internal teams, owners, and decision‑makers.
- Stays informed of evolving energy codes, policies, incentives, and technologies to keep our clients ahead of the curve.
- Supports documents and submittals for client pursuits of LEED, Energy Star, and other relevant designations/certifications.
